Long School, Omaha, NE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Long School?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Long School Studio Apartments | $1,210 | $557 | $4,434 |
Long School 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,347 | $592 | $3,327 |
| Long School 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,933 | $749 | $5,807 |
| Long School 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,629 | $1,295 | $3,720 |
| Long School 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,487 | $679 | $3,760 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Long School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Long School with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Long School is at Hanscom and Georgia Row Apartments listed at $592.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Long School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Long School is $1,347.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Long School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Long School is a 1,385 square feet unit starting from $1,650 at 38th St Lofts.
What is the average size for Long School 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Long School is currently 677 sq ft.
